Mountain Pose
Mountain pose is the basis for all of yoga’s standing poses and helps one work to feel strong and stable.Stand with your feet parallel, the insides of your feet touching and your toes facing forward. Try to spread your toes apart and center your weight over your feet. Stand up tall while imagining that you are being held up and lifted as a marionette puppet on strings, and simultaneously dropping your tail bone and feeling grounded. Concentrate on your breath and standing tall — The Mountain.
